Unscrew the end and take it to a Fasnal Store. They can get just about anything, Metric, reverse thread and almost any size. If it is not in stock they can get if from a nearby store or have it shipped in. You can also check them on line to see if they have what you are looking for and they will ship it to you if you don't have a store nearby. Then, as others have suggested have a handle welded on so you won't have to use a wrench. They don't have to be real tight to work well.

What most people don't understand is that you can't take the top link apart to replace the lock nut. When kubota puts their top link together, they install a roll pin through the grease fitting hole or they dimple the threads so that the top link cannot be unscrewed too far. The only way that I know to defeat their process (for lack of a better word) is to cut the body of the top link in two and drive out the roll pin, or dress up the dimpled threads and then reweld the body (outer tube) back together. I don't know about other manufacturers top links, and how theirs are put together.
